Ganduje fires Kwankwaso’s associate, approves new political appointees

Kano State Governor Abdullahi Umar Ganduje yesterday approved the appointment of new political office holders, including Muhammad Ibrahim Hassan Fairuz, who was named Special Adviser on Solid Minerals to replace Hajia Balaraba Ibrahim, an associate of former governor of the state, Senator Rabiu Kwankwaso (representing Kano Central), whose appointment was terminated with immediate effect.

Ibrahim occupied the strategic office for four years during Kwankwaso’s administration and was reappointed by Ganduje.There were insinuations that he was fired for attending a political event organised by Kwankwaso in Kaduna.

The state government, in a statement signed by the Director General, Media and Communications, Salihu Tanko Yakasai, did not state any reason why Ibrahim was removed.

Other appointees announced include Ibrahim Ahmed Bichi as Executive Secretary, Library Board; Hadiza Aminu Baffa, Executive Secretary, Agency for Mass Education; and Hajia Sakina Aminu Yusuf, Chairperson, Hajj Tribunal.

Yusuf, a member of the tribunal, now replaces Khadi Salisu Mohammed, who was earlier announced as chairman, but now serves as member.The statement charged the new appointees to justify the trust reposed in them by ensuring that the administration’s goal of transforming Kano is achieved.
